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- function generatePassword($length = 16){
- $chars = 'abdefhiknrstyzABDEFGHKNQRSTYZ23456789';
- $numChars = strlen($chars);
- $string = '';
- for ($i = 0; $i < $length; $i++) {
- $string .= substr($chars, rand(1, $numChars) - 1, 1);
- }
- return $string;
- }
- $user=R::findOne("users","token = ?",[$_COOKIE['token']]);
- $payment=generatePassword()."/".$user['id'];
- $user=R::findOne('users','token = ?',[$_COOKIE["token"]]);
- $useradd = R::dispense('useradd');
- $useradd->userid=$user['id'];
- $useradd->summ=$_POST['summ'];
- $useradd->promocode=$_POST['promocode'];
- $useradd->payment=$payment;
- $useradd->status="fail";
- R::store($useradd);
- $data=array(
- "shop" =>"13",
- "secret" => "ZsQ85KOw2rj6fZShuzRZ",
- "payment" => $payment,
- "sum" => $_POST["summ"]
- );
- $ch = curl_init('https://qpay.su/api/deposit');
- curl_setopt($ch, CURLOPT_POSTFIELDS, $data);
- cur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
- $response = curl_exec($ch);
- curl_close($ch);
- $json=json_decode($response);
- $link=$json->redirect;
- header("Location: $link");
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ement